I started back in the day on Red Alert on (of all things) the PS1. Since then I've played RA 2, CnC Generals (and mods), and SupCom Forged Alliance (and mods). I just got back from a 3 month internship in Swaziland and am looking forward to picking up FA again. By now it's old and its player base has shrunk, but its base seems stable and it even has a healthy modding community.

I've tried older style stuff like Starcraft and Empire Earth but I just couldn't get into it. Stuff like the inability to zoom and unzoom the map for a sense of scale, SC's 12-unit-at-once selection limitation, and other such things made it feel cramped and micro-heavy for my taste. I also prefer resources that don't deplete so I can use patient strategies if I want to, something else FA has.
